Planned Systems International, Inc. Selected as the Office of Inspector General's -OIG- Small Business Contractor of the Year 2004
Business Wire, July 20, 2004
COLUMBIA, Md. -- In a ceremony held at the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) Headquarters in late June, Planned Systems International, Inc. (PSI), an information technology solutions and services company, was named the USDA's Office of Inspector General's (OIG) Small Business Contractor of the Year for 2004. OIG recognized PSI for providing outstanding Information Technology support to the agency.
The mission of the Office of Inspector General is to investigate allegations of crime against the Department's programs, and to promote the economy and efficiency of its operations, with the object of helping to protect its programs and to ensure integrity.
Included in the ceremony write-up, the OIG describes PSI as having "provided OIG with outstanding professional services, and is always timely and complete. (PSI) staff has been responsive and always willing to adjust to the needs of the Agency." Additionally they write, "This Company has met OIG contract performance requirements efficiently, effectively, and in an outstanding manner. PSI has won many awards, including a USDA Small Disadvantaged Business Contractor of the Year award in 2000."

Founded in 1988, Planned Systems International, Inc. is an IT solutions and services provider that assists clients in achieving strategic objectives through the application of information technology. Our core competencies include: Systems Lifecycle Support, Healthcare IT Solutions, Network/Desktop Services, and eBusiness with focused areas of support in: Information Assurance, Helpdesk, COTS Evaluation, Desktop/Distributed Systems, Systems Development Lifecycle, Project Management, and BPR/Functional Support. PSI's staff of over 230 high quality IT professionals is focused on applying information technology to improve the performance of client organizations - delivering services and solutions that enhance productivity while meeting operational requirements and organization missions.
